AN ORDINANCE OF THE CITY OF MERIDIAN IN ADA COUNTY, IDAHO, AMENDING
THE FOLLOWING PROVISIONS OF MERIDIAN CITY CODE: SECTION 3-4-3(C)(1)(c),
REGARDING COMMERCIAL OCCUPANCY STANDARDS FOR SUBDIVISION MODEL
HOMES; SECTION 3-4-3(C)(1)(e), REGARDING TERMINATING USE OF A SUBDIVISION
MODEL HOME; SECTION 3-4-3(C)(2)(e), REGARDING TERMINATING USE OF A
SUBDIVISION REAL ESTATE SALES OFFICE; SECTION 3-4-3(C)(2)(t) REGARDING
COMMERCIAL OCCUPANCY STANDARDS FOR SUBDIVISION REAL ESTATE SALES
OFFICES; ADOPTING A SAVINGS CLAUSE; AND PROVIDING AN EFFECTIVE DATE.
WHEREAS, by this ordinance, the City Council of the City of Meridian seeks to align the
temporary use standards for subdivision model homes and subdivision real estate sales offices in Title
3, Chapter 4, Meridian City Code, with the standards for temporary uses under section 108 of the 2012
International Building Code;
WHEREAS, the City Council of the City of Meridian finds that it is in the best interest of the
health, safety, and welfare of the people of Meridian to update the following provisions of Meridian
City Code to be consistent with other Meridian City Code provisions;
N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T ORDAINED BY THE MAYOR AND CITY COUNCIL OF THE
CITY OF MERIDIAN, ADA COUNTY, IDAHO:

Section 2. That Meridian City Code section 3-4-3(C)(1)(e) shall be amended as follows:
A subdivision model home may be operated only until either there are no newly constructed
lots or dwellings for sale or rent within the subdivision in which the subdivision model home is
located or three hundred sixty five (365) days following the date of issuance of the temporary
use permit, whichever occurs first. It shall be unlawful to operate or cause the operation of a
subdivision model home either where no lots or newly constructed dwellings are for sale or rent
within the subdivision in which the subdivision model home is located or after three hundred
sixty five 365) days following the date of issuance of the temporary use permit, whichever
occurs first.

Section 3. That Meridian City Code section 3-4-3(C)(2)(e) shall be amended as follows:
A subdivision real estate sales office may remain only until either there are no newly
constructed lots or dwellings for sale or rent within the subdivision in which the subdivision
real estate sales office is located or three hundred sixtyf(365) days following the date of
issuance of the temporary use permit, whichever occurs first. It shall be unlawful to operate or
cause the operation of a subdivision real estate sales office either where no lots or newly
constructed dwellings are for sale or rent or after three hundred sixty, f�365) days following
the date of issuance of the temporary use permit, whichever occurs first unless such subdivision
real estate sales office is converted to a dwelling in accordance with all applicable provisions of
law, including title 10 and I 1 of this code.
